#1a0a3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a0a3e is composed of 10.2% red, 3.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 258.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.2% and a lightness of 14.1%. #1a0a3e color hex could be obtained by blending #34147c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#1a0a3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020b is the darkest color, while #fbf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a0a3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242325 is the less saturated color, while #170246 is the most saturated one.
